Fayemi Urges Lafarge on Power Generation

The Minister of Mines and Steel Development, Dr. Kayode Fayemi, has called on Lafarge Africa to support the government’s drive towards ensuring adequate power generation and distribution in industrial hubs.

Fayemi, who made the request during a recent working visit to Lafarge Africa’s Ewekoro cement plant in Ogun State, said the company’s effort at generating sufficient power for its operations across the country through the use of biomass was commendable.

Lafarge had revealed that it was recycling palm kernel shells as biomass to generate power for the kilns used in cement making. According to the minister, the use of biomass saves money that would have been used to buy fuel and foreign exchange, adding that the power from the biomass plant would generate half of the energy used in firing the kilns.
